Transaction ec6c66bbad7bcad641eaf3a84a7e937fcc08f8d1e4918ab56a073ff48322799b
1 Input
1 Output
-
ec6c66bbad7bcad641eaf3a84a7e937fcc08f8d1e4918ab56a073ff48322799b:0
- value
- 3186929
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4a64fa81e7624aaa73626b23a6dd1df09e80868d OP_EQUAL
- address
- 38UNtrLfVvyDo1GiuzEnrVTRVJTio6J1u1